Comprehensive Definition, Scope, & Nuances

Landscape architecture encompasses the planning, design, management, and nurturing of the built and natural environments. In Raleigh, this can range from designing residential gardens and outdoor living spaces to planning large-scale parks, greenways, and urban developments. The profession considers factors like site topography, soil conditions, climate, local regulations, and the client’s specific needs and preferences. A skilled landscape architect will integrate these elements to create a cohesive and harmonious design that enhances the property’s value and functionality while minimizing environmental impact.

Core Concepts & Advanced Principles

Several core concepts underpin the practice of landscape architecture. These include:

* **Site Analysis:** A thorough understanding of the existing site conditions, including topography, vegetation, soil, drainage, and microclimate.
* **Design Principles:** Applying principles of design, such as balance, proportion, rhythm, and unity, to create visually appealing and functional spaces.
* **Sustainability:** Designing landscapes that minimize environmental impact, conserve resources, and promote biodiversity. This includes selecting native plants, using permeable paving materials, and implementing water-efficient irrigation systems.
* **Accessibility:** Ensuring that landscapes are accessible to people of all abilities, complying with ADA guidelines and creating inclusive environments.
* **Plant Selection:** Choosing plants that are appropriate for the local climate and soil conditions, considering factors like growth habit, maintenance requirements, and aesthetic qualities.

Advanced principles include ecological design, which focuses on creating landscapes that function as healthy ecosystems, and regenerative design, which aims to restore degraded landscapes to their natural state. These principles are increasingly important in Raleigh as the city faces challenges related to urbanization and climate change.

Expert Explanation: Design, Planning, and Project Management

Landscape architects in Raleigh provide a wide range of services, including:

* **Site Planning and Design:** Creating master plans for residential, commercial, and public spaces, considering factors like site topography, drainage, vegetation, and accessibility.
* **Grading and Drainage Design:** Developing grading plans to ensure proper drainage and prevent erosion, as well as designing stormwater management systems.
* **Planting Design:** Selecting and arranging plants to create aesthetically pleasing and ecologically sound landscapes.
* **Hardscape Design:** Designing and specifying hardscape elements, such as patios, walkways, retaining walls, and water features.
* **Irrigation Design:** Designing efficient irrigation systems to conserve water and ensure plant health.
* **Construction Administration:** Overseeing the construction of landscape projects to ensure that they are built according to the design plans and specifications.
* **Permitting and Approvals:** Assisting clients with obtaining the necessary permits and approvals from local government agencies.

Essentially, a landscape architect acts as the project manager for outdoor spaces, ensuring that every element works together harmoniously to achieve the client’s vision. Key Alternatives (Briefly)

* **Landscape Designers:** Landscape designers typically focus on planting design and may not have the same level of technical expertise as landscape architects.
* **DIY Landscaping:** DIY landscaping can be a cost-effective option, but it requires time, effort, and knowledge of landscape design principles.

1. **What are the key considerations for designing a landscape that is both beautiful and drought-tolerant in Raleigh’s climate?**
* Choosing native and drought-tolerant plants, implementing efficient irrigation systems, and using mulch to conserve moisture are crucial. Consider xeriscaping principles to minimize water usage while maintaining visual appeal.

2. **How can a landscape architect help me navigate the permitting process for outdoor construction projects in Raleigh?**
* Landscape architects are familiar with local regulations and can assist with preparing and submitting permit applications, ensuring compliance with zoning codes and environmental regulations. They can also act as a liaison between you and the city government.

3. **What are some innovative ways to incorporate sustainable design practices into my landscape in Raleigh?**
* Rain gardens, permeable paving, green roofs, and composting systems are all excellent options. A landscape architect can help you design and implement these features to reduce your environmental impact and create a more sustainable landscape.

4. **How can I maximize the functionality of my outdoor living space in Raleigh, considering the seasonal changes?**
* Consider incorporating features like outdoor fireplaces, heaters, and covered patios to extend the usability of your outdoor space into the cooler months. Strategic planting can also provide shade in the summer and allow sunlight to penetrate in the winter.

5. **What are the best native plants to use in my landscape in Raleigh to attract pollinators and support local wildlife?**
* Consider using plants like milkweed, coneflowers, black-eyed Susans, and asters to attract pollinators and support local wildlife. A landscape architect can help you select the best plants for your specific site conditions and design goals.

6. **How can I address drainage issues in my yard in Raleigh to prevent flooding and erosion?**
* Proper grading, drainage swales, and French drains can help manage stormwater runoff and prevent flooding and erosion. A landscape architect can assess your site and design a drainage system that effectively addresses your specific needs.
